Electronics stolen from parked car
A man called Wyomissing police on the afternoon of June 9 to report a vehicle break-in that happened two days earlier in the 1200 block of Penn Avenue. A GPS device and cell phone were stolen. But the thief may have been caught in the act by video surveillance footage, described in the police report as “marginal quality.”
